I'm a grocery guy. This has been my job for the last twenty five years and currently still is my job.
I work for Whole Foods in Portland Oregon. With the recent crisis, I'd like to share some insight with all you hive mates out there who may be wondering what to do in these scary times.

Now this huge rush to buy five times the amount of groceries that people normally do had a very large and apparent cascading effect. First the store shelves get wiped out and two days later, our distributors are pretty much wiped out.

Our region uses UNFI distribution but i'm expecting Amazon to take over soon like it always does.
UNFI has been a total shit show. I won't get into too many details but some examples are....

We order 1000 cases of dry grocery. They say they will send one third of that and they decide what they send. Whaa Whaaat?

Trucks show up at one in the morning. (You can't plan your labor with inconsistent delivery times.)

They are so backed up that they are skipping stores and being like tough titty! No groceries for you!

So it has been crazy and no, I haven't had any toilet paper come in for the last week. But ya gotta look for some sunshine in this time dispare.

We are getting a $2 pay increase through April...I believe.
Overtime is now double time instead of time and a half.
